RICHMOND - Hazel M. Higgins, 88, of Hathorn Street, died on Wednesday, May 7, 2014, at Richmond Eldercare. She was born on Dec. 22, 1925, in Richmond, the daughter of Grover and Mildred Pushard.

Hazel was a member of many organizations, including St. Ambrose Church, Veterans of Foreign Wars 778 Bath charter member, trustee Maple Grove Cemetery, Lions Club Richmond and Dresden Historical Society. She enjoyed crocheting, reading, writing letters, plants and playing bingo.

Hazel was predeceased by her husband, Leslie Higgins; sister Thelma Russell; and brother Earl Pushard.

She is survived by her son, Frank Higgins; brother Robert Pushard, of Dresden; brother-in-law Bill Russell, of Bath; sister in-law Frances Bixby; special cousin Pearl Strout; and several cousins.

In Hazel's name, donations may be made to the Lincoln County Animal Shelter, 27 Atlantic Highway, Edgecomb, ME 04556.

Burial will take place at Maple Grove Cemetery in Dresden. Special thanks to Dr. Lindsley, St. Ambrose Church, special friends Pat Gaudreau, Marilyn Carey, Jane Gower, Sally Jacobs and Richmond Eldercare. Arrangements are under the care of Kincer Funeral Home, 130 Pleasant St., Richmond. (Kennebec Journal 5/9/2014)
